
Marek Gábriš
Marek Gábriš serves as the chief economist at Československá obchodná banka, focusing on macroeconomic analysis and financial market trends. He recently commented on the ECB's ongoing interest rate cuts and suggested that the central bank may be nearing the bottom of its current interest rate cycle, while also highlighting the implications of economic conditions in the Eurozone.
